Default Got the Blues before sunrise.


Hi Everyone,
Had operation 1982 for impacted wisdom tooth not visible in mouth as buried deep in jaw. They butchered me and damaged facial nerve. Two inch scar left. In pain long time and eventually went to homeopath who gave me Arnica and Hypericum . This worked and have used it ever since.

Present day . Have TMJ , Dentist made new denture for lower mandible and all hell broke lose with compression on site of operation . Homeopathic not working ( so far) Doc put me on Pregabalin and been to Traditional Chinese Acupuncturist . Have read some posts of others . May God bless you with what you are going through .

I would appreciate any comments from others with similar experiences and what remedies I could try.
